Definitely worth the drive from Dowagiac, MI to South Bend. The food is SPECTACULAR the flavors are AMAZING 🤩 totally recommend!
Some of the best food I have ever eaten. The jollof rice is absolutely delicious, and the chuck rice and gravy is probably one of the best meals I've ever had.
The menu items may seem pricey but they give you a very large portion of food. I'm a big eater, and I always have leftovers.
If you love spicy food you will love the way they traditionally cook the food, but if you would like it less spicy you can ask.
I ordered the jerk chicken, but got the chicken and rice I believe. It was fantastic!! The rice was excellent. The chicken was super good. The plantains and potato salad were awesome. Can’t wait to try the jerk chicken. Can’t wait to go back!!
